Today's rugby news as Faletau suffers devastating blow on return and Welsh rugby giant signs on
Taulupe Faletau's return to action ended in crushing disappointment, with the No.8 coming off injured with what looked like a serious arm injury against Ulster on Friday night. The Wales stalwart was making his first appearance of the season for Cardiff, having broken his arm while representing Wales at the Rugby World Cup last autumn.

Rugby-Parling completes Schmidt's stripped-back Wallabies staff
Former England lock Geoff Parling has returned to the Wallabies as an assistant coach, completing Joe Schmidt's tight roster of staff. Rugby Australia said Parling was the final full-time addition to the Wallabies' slimmed-down coaching group which contrasts with the army of assistants under Eddie Jones during the disastrous group stage exit from the World Cup in France.

Rugby-Fiji appoint Byrne to build on World Cup gains
Fiji have appointed Mick Byrne as head coach as they look to shore up a place among the global elite following their run to the Rugby World Cup quarter-finals in France.
Rugby star's fundraiser for dying dad's hospice
Leeds Rhinos legend Jamie Peacock is running this year's London Marathon to raise money for the hospice that cared for his dying father. The former rugby league star will be taking on the race in memory of his dad Daryll who died from lung cancer.
